4800-6 Engine Injector Cylinder #12 Actuator #2 : Current Above Normal Background InformationThese engines have Electronic Unit Injectors (EUI) that are electronically controlled. Each injector contains two solenoids. The Engine Control Module (ECM) sends 105 V pulses to each injector solenoid. The pulses are sent at the proper time and at the correct duration for a given engine load and speed.The ECM monitors the current flow through the circuit for each solenoid. If low current flow is detected, a diagnostic code is activated. The ECM continues to try to fire the injector.If high current flow is detected, a diagnostic code is activated. The ECM will disable the solenoid circuit in order to prevent damage from the high current flow. However, the ECM will periodically try to fire the injector. If the short circuit remains, this sequence of events will be repeated until the problem is corrected.Typically, problems with an injector solenoid occur when the engine is warmed up and/or when the engine is under vibration (heavy loads). Perform this procedure when the engine is at normal operating temperature. Pay careful attention to the condition of the wiring and the connectors as you perform this procedure. The wiring and/or the connectors may have problems that only occur during vibration.Diagnostic Tests on the Caterpillar Electronic Technician (ET)Cat ET includes the following test that aids in troubleshooting injector solenoids:Injector Solenoid Test - The "Injector Solenoid Test" identifies an open circuit or a short circuit in the circuits for the injector solenoids. The test is performed while the engine is not running. The "Injector Solenoid Test" briefly activates each solenoid. A good solenoid will create an audible click when the solenoid is activated.
